De onboarding-flow van je mobiele app gebruikt hardcoded strings. Marketing wil A/B-testen met de welkomsttekst voor een nieuw gebruikerssegment. Engineering schat twee weken: één voor de wijziging, één voor App Store-beoordeling. Met een headless CMS dat je in-app content aanstuurt, kost diezelfde wijziging een contentbeheerder twintig minuten en nul app-updates.
Wat je in het CMS bewaart
Niet alles hoort in het CMS thuis. Houd transactionele en gebruikersspecifieke data in je backend. Zet content die marketing moet kunnen bijwerken — en die geen rebuild vereist — in ContentGrid.
Goede kandidaten voor CMS-gestuurde mobiele content:
- Onboarding-schermen (tekst, afbeeldingen, knoplabels)
- Functieaankondigingen en in-app banners
- Help- en FAQ-content
- Tekst-sjablonen voor pushberichten
- Tekst van algemene voorwaarden en privacybeleid
- Promotionele content voor seizoenscampagnes
Content ophalen in React Native
ContentGrids REST API werkt vanuit elke JavaScript-omgeving, inclusief React Native. Gebruik de TypeScript SDK om je contenttypes te definiëren en ze op te halen bij het starten van de app of op verzoek. Cache agressief — je gebruikers zitten op mobiele netwerken, en content zoals onboarding-tekst verandert zelden.
Een praktisch patroon is om content op te halen en te cachen bij het starten van de app, terug te vallen op gebundelde standaarden als het netwerkverzoek mislukt, en een achtergrondverversing te gebruiken om content actueel te houden zonder de UI te blokkeren. Dit geeft je live-bewerkbare content zonder de responsiviteit van de app op te offeren bij langzame verbindingen.
Content-omgevingen voor mobiel
Mobiele apps compliceren de staging-workflow omdat je niet gewoon op een URL kunt bekijken — je moet testen op een apparaat. Gebruik ContentGrids content-omgevingen om een staging-omgeving met conceptcontent bij te houden. Je QA-build verbindt met de staging-omgeving; je productiebuild verbindt met de productieomgeving.
- Staging-omgeving: nieuwe onboarding-tekst testen voordat die live gaat
- Productieomgeving: live content geserveerd aan alle gebruikers
- Feature-branches: content-omgevingen voor specifieke feature-ontwikkeling
Lokalisatie in de app
Meertalige ondersteuning in ContentGrid combineert natuurlijk met de lokalisatielaag van React Native. Haal content op in de taal van de gebruiker vanuit ContentGrid, en val terug op de standaardtaal als de vertaling nog niet beschikbaar is. Dit geeft je een pad om een app in één taal te lanceren en later taalondersteuning toe te voegen zonder je contentmodel te herstructureren.
Houd je taalcodes consistent tussen je React Native-lokalisatie-instelling en je ContentGrid-configuratie. Gebruik dezelfde taalcodes (en, nl, de) in beide systemen zodat je ertussen kunt mappen zonder vertaallogica in de app.
CMS-gestuurde content in mobiele apps vermindert de afhankelijkheid tussen marketingcycli en engineeringcycli. Je team kan bijwerken wat gebruikers zien zonder elke keer een app-release te coördineren.
Klaar om je concurrenten te volgen?
ContentGrid monitort automatisch websites, e-mails en social media van je concurrenten — en levert gestructureerde intelligence rechtstreeks in je inbox.